在CentOS上进行MongoDB数据迁移是安全的,但需遵循规范操作并采取安全措施,具体如下:
- 操作规范安全:可参考官方文档及社区指南,如使用
mongodump备份源数据库,通过rsync或cp命令复制数据文件,再使用mongorestore恢复数据,这些工具在正确使用时能保障数据完整性。
- 数据传输安全:可利用SFTP等加密传输工具拷贝数据文件,避免明文传输导致的数据泄露。
- 权限与访问控制:迁移前后需确保MongoDB服务权限配置正确,可通过设置防火墙规则限制访问,仅允许授权IP连接。
- 版本与兼容性:需确认源库与目标库的MongoDB版本及存储引擎兼容,避免因版本差异导致数据异常。
- 异常处理与监控:迁移过程中需实时监控系统日志及MongoDB日志,及时处理可能出现的错误,如网络中断、磁盘空间不足等问题。